The president once again likened TikTok’s presence in the U.S. to a landlord-tenant relationship, saying the Treasury should get a ‘big proportion’ of the sale.

on Monday that the sale would have to be closed by September 15 or else the app would be banned in the U.S. over concerns that U.S. users’ data might be transferred by the Chinese-owned company to the Chinese government.

Trump also asserted that “a very substantial portion” of the price Microsoft pays for TikTok “is gonna have to come into the Treasury of the United States, because we’re making it possible for this deal to happen.”that whoever buys TikTok"has got to be an American company” because “we don't want to have any problems with security,” adding “we think we deserve to have a big percentage of that price coming to the Treasury."“without the lease, the tenant doesn't have the value...

"If you're a landlord and you have a tenant, the tenant's business needs rent. It needs a lease,” Trump once again opined.Trump’s insistence on the U.S. taking a cut from a TikTok deal has drawn detractors even among the ranks of conservatives, who suggest the move cuts against free market values the Republican Party has advocated for over decades. “Ummm no,”
